Dynamically Assignable Macro Keyboard with e-ink Display

Video Statistics and Information

Video
Captions Word Cloud
Reddit Comments

Finally I finished the project that I first posted as an animation of my PCB design. The video above gives you an overview of what the device can do, how it works and what hardware is used. More details, including detailed instructions and the code can be found in my blog at there.oughta.be/a/macro-keyboard.

A quick overview: The device is based on a Pro Micro, which registers as a USB keyboard and mouse as well as a serial interface. Through the serial interface the key assignments can be changed on the fly - for example if a different application is in focus. The e-ink screen is then used to show the current key assignments. And there are LEDs. Everything is better with LEDs.

👍︎︎ 36 👤︎︎ u/DiConX 📅︎︎ Feb 17 2021 🗫︎ replies

Wow this is an amazing use of an E-Paper display. I've been trying to think of some project that integrates one for a while, Saving this on youtube and may end up building one at sompoint.

P.S That 3d animation of the assembly @~7mins was incredible. I think this would make a great post on the hackaday blog too

👍︎︎ 14 👤︎︎ u/coffee-to-code- 📅︎︎ Feb 17 2021 🗫︎ replies

For how long have you been working on this project? It seems to be very detailed and refined, not to mention how much work it must be to document everything.

👍︎︎ 7 👤︎︎ u/graeber_28927 📅︎︎ Feb 17 2021 🗫︎ replies

I really like the idea of using an eink screen for this

👍︎︎ 4 👤︎︎ u/myrsnipe 📅︎︎ Feb 17 2021 🗫︎ replies

Dude, I was looking for this exact kind of thing years ago when I started writing custom macros! This is awesome and the e-ink display is definitely a nice touch!

👍︎︎ 6 👤︎︎ u/rsiii 📅︎︎ Feb 17 2021 🗫︎ replies

I've been waiting for this since the blender animation. Very nice job!

👍︎︎ 3 👤︎︎ u/vlad_graphix 📅︎︎ Feb 17 2021 🗫︎ replies

Saved. The amount of details in your blog post is godlike. Thanks for sharing everything there.

👍︎︎ 3 👤︎︎ u/izfanx 📅︎︎ Feb 17 2021 🗫︎ replies

This project is totally awesome! Congrats! I love the e-ink display! I find them aesthetically very pleasing.

Have you tried using QMK with this macro?

👍︎︎ 2 👤︎︎ u/extendedwilsonwolfe 📅︎︎ Feb 17 2021 🗫︎ replies

This is fantastic. I'm a huge sucker for e-ink, and this does it great justice.

Out of diffusion curiosity, how thick is your wheel & is it 100% infill? It makes those LEDs shine! (sorry not sorry)

👍︎︎ 2 👤︎︎ u/EsotericTriangle 📅︎︎ Feb 17 2021 🗫︎ replies
Captions
No captions available for this video.
Info
Channel: there oughta be
Views: 16,938
Rating: undefined out of 5
Keywords: e-ink, macro keyboard, keyboard, hid, usb, arduino, pro micro, maker, 3d printing, cherry mx, cherry switches
Id: nndeAxd5FdM
Channel Id: undefined
Length: 11min 45sec (705 seconds)
Published: Tue Feb 16 2021
Related Videos
Note
Please note that this website is currently a work in progress! Lots of interesting data and statistics to come.